Matchday 20 of the Bundesliga between Bochum and Freiburg will take place on February 1 at the Vonovia Ruhrstadion. Bochum vs. Freiburg: prediction and betting odds, statistics.

Bochum

In the previous round, Dieter Hecking's side confirmed their struggles on the road as Bochum suffered a heavy 0-3 defeat to Borussia Monchengladbach. The worst away team in the league has now endured their 13th loss (2 wins, 4 draws), failing to score in their last five away defeats. The club remains at the bottom of the table, trailing the safe 15th spot by 8 points.

  • At least one team failed to score in 7 of Bochum's last 9 Bundesliga matches.
  • At home, the club has not lost in 4 of their last 5 league matches (2 wins, 2 draws).
  • In 5 of their last 7 home games in this tournament, Dieter Hecking's side has not scored more than once.

Freiburg

The defeat in the last round to Bayern Munich (1-2) marked Julian Schuster's side's third consecutive loss in the league. Notably, the last time the team experienced such a poor run was a year ago. This current slump has dropped Freiburg out of the top half of the table, though they are just 4 points behind the European competition spots. Additionally, Julian Schuster's side has failed to keep a clean sheet in their last 9 Bundesliga matches.

  • At least three goals have been scored in 6 of Freiburg's previous matches in this tournament.
  • On the road, the team has not won in their last 7 league matches (2 draws, 5 losses).
  • The club has defeated the upcoming opponent in 6 previous Bundesliga encounters.

Bochum vs. Freiburg: Match Prediction

Julian Schuster's side has faced a challenging away schedule. Freiburg has not won away in seven league matches, but six of these opponents represent Germany in European competitions this season. The upcoming schedule favors the club in gaining points; Freiburg excels against lower-table teams and has defeated Bochum in six consecutive Bundesliga meetings.

Dieter Hecking's side has not won at home in 7 of 9 matches this season (3 draws, 4 losses), with one victory coming against relegation-battling Heidenheim. Bochum struggles in attack while conceding heavily, with 43 goals against, only surpassed by Holstein Kiel's 48.
